- job: name: oslodb-tox-py38-tips parent: openstack-tox-py38 description: | Run unit tests for oslo.db with main branch of important libs. Takes advantage of the base tox job's install-siblings feature. # The job only tests the latest and shouldn't be run on the stable branches branches: regex: ^stable negate: true required-projects: - name: github.com/sqlalchemy/sqlalchemy override-checkout: main - name: github.com/sqlalchemy/alembic override-checkout: main vars: # Set work dir to oslo.db so that if it's triggered by one of the # other repos the tests will run in the same place zuul_work_dir: src/opendev.org/openstack/oslo.db - job: name: oslodb-tox-py310-tips parent: openstack-tox-py310 description: | Run unit tests for oslo.db with main branch of important libs. Takes advantage of the base tox job's install-siblings feature. # The job only tests the latest and shouldn't be run on the stable branches branches: regex: ^stable negate: true required-projects: - name: github.com/sqlalchemy/sqlalchemy override-checkout: main - name: github.com/sqlalchemy/alembic override-checkout: main vars: # Set work dir to oslo.db so that if it's triggered by one of the # other repos the tests will run in the same place zuul_work_dir: src/opendev.org/openstack/oslo.db - project-template: name: oslodb-tox-unit-tips check: jobs: - oslodb-tox-py38-tips - oslodb-tox-py310-tips gate: jobs: - oslodb-tox-py38-tips - oslodb-tox-py310-tips - project: templates: - oslodb-tox-unit-tips - check-requirements - lib-forward-testing-python3 - openstack-python3-jobs - periodic-stable-jobs - publish-openstack-docs-pti - release-notes-jobs-python3